Company Description

DoubleTree by Hilton London Elstree is a modern, newly refurbished hotel located just off the A1, offering convenient access for guests and team members. The property is close to Elstree Studios, attracting both business and leisure travelers connected to media and entertainment. Its proximity to central London provides easy links to corporate hubs, major attractions, and transport networks. The hotel’s sophisticated design and amenities create a professional, welcoming environment for events, meetings, and overnight stays. Team members join a globally recognized Hilton brand with established standards, training, and development opportunities.

Role Description

The Sales Director is a full-time role responsible for leading the hotel’s sales strategy to maximize revenue across corporate, leisure, and group segments. This is a hybrid position based in Hertfordshire, with a mix of on-site work at DoubleTree by Hilton London Elstree and some work from home, depending on business needs.

  • Developing and executing a sales plan
  • Managing key accounts
  • Identifying new business opportunities
  • Nurturing relationships with existing clients

The Sales Director will oversee sales operations, collaborate with revenue management and marketing teams, prepare forecasts and sales reports, and ensure targets are met or exceeded. The role also includes leading and coaching the sales team, representing the hotel at client meetings and industry events, and maintaining high standards of customer service aligned with Hilton brand values.

Qualifications

  • Proven skills in Sales and Business Development, with a track record of achieving revenue targets and growing market share.
  • Experience in Sales Operations, including pipeline management, reporting, forecasting, and use of CRM systems.
  • Strong Customer Service capabilities, with the ability to build long-term client relationships and handle complex client needs.
  • Demonstrated Team Management skills, including coaching, performance management, and leading a diverse sales team.
  • Experience in hospitality, travel, or related sectors is highly beneficial, preferably at a senior sales level.
  • Excellent communication, negotiation, and presentation skills, with confidence in client-facing and networking environments.
  • Ability to work effectively in a hybrid setting, managing time and priorities between on-site and remote work.
  • Strong analytical and commercial acumen, with comfort in using data to drive decisions and refine strategy.
  • Proficiency in standard office software and digital collaboration tools; familiarity with Hilton systems is an advantage.
  • Relevant degree or equivalent professional experience in sales, hospitality management, business, or a related field.
